Why security is holding Dasuki, Kanu – Buhari


PRESIDENT Muhammadu Buhari yesterday explained why his administration is still holding the former National Security Adviser (NSA), Col Sambo Da­suki (retd) and leader of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B), Nnamdi Kalu de­spite being granted bail by relevant courts.
He said the security agen­cies are still holding the duo because their offences are serious and they could jump bail.
The President who gave the explanation during his first presidential media chat aired live on Nigerian Tele­vision Authority (NTA), said the law would take its course with regards to both of them.
He regretted that the IPOB leader who had both Nigeri­an and British passports en­tered the country and could broadcast against his nation. His words: “The one they are calling Kanu, do you know he has two passports? One Nigerian, one British and he came to this country without tendering any? He came into this country with sophisticated equipment and he was broadcasting against his country.
“The group says they are marginalsing Biafrans but they have not defined the extent of marginalisation and those who are marginal­ising them”.
The President dismissed insinuations that his admin­istration has marginalised the South-East and ex­plained that his actions are usually guided by the Con­stitution.
He observed that some of the critical positions in his government including the Ministry of State for Petro­leum, Ministries of Science and Technology, Labour and Employment, CBN gover­nor, among others are being occupied by the Igbo and wondered why some say he is marginalising them.
On Dasuki, he regretted that the former NSA could be involved in frittering away monumental resourc­es belonging to the country when so many Nigerians are dying in the Internally Dis­placed (IDP) camps in vari­ous parts of the country.
The President said that his administration would not tolerate the wastage of resources belonging to the people.
He said that the Federal Government would do ev­erything to ensure justice for both the IPOB leader and former NSA, but main­tained that they have not been released because both of them have the tendency to jump bail.
